mysql 1033_MySQL ERROR 1033 (HY000): Incorrect information in file. 处理一例

昨天遇到问题,几个表都一样的情况:

mysql> desc domains;

ERROR 1033 (HY000): Incorrect information in file: './xxx/xxx.frm'

mysql>

然后看一下状态:

mysql> show engines;

+------------+----------+----------------------------------------------------------------+

| Engine     | Support  | Comment                                                        |

+------------+----------+----------------------------------------------------------------+

| MyISAM     | DEFAULT  | Default engine as of MySQL 3.23 with great performance         |

| MEMORY     | YES      | Hash based, stored in memory, useful for temporary tables      |

| InnoDB     | DISABLED | Supports transactions, row-level locking, and foreign keys     |

再看一下log信息,发现有错误提示:

140518 11:11:11  mysqld started

InnoDB: Unable to lock ./ib_logfile1, error: 11

InnoDB: Check that you do not already have another mysqld process

InnoDB: using the same InnoDB data or log files.

InnoDB: Error in opening ./ib_logfile1

于是网上找一下。解决很简单:

stop mysql

mv ib_logfile1 ib_logfile1.bak

cp -a ib_logfile1.bak ib_logfile1

start mysql

检查,一切正常。

参考URL如下:



  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值